Mid sleeper
A bed that is raised to mid-height is called a mid-sleeper cabin bed. This type of bed is perfect for small bedrooms because it is lower than other beds and also has storage space under it. Some of the features offered on this type of bed are shelves, drawers, and cupboards.
This bed is suitable from six years old. The primary function of these beds is to provide children a bigger space to play and study. The bed is high enough to ensure that children are safe, but there's still enough space below to let them construct their castles and forts.
One of the reasons that this type of bed is so popular is that it gives parents an opportunity to make their child's bedroom own. A bookcase or desk are often included in the mid-sleeper beds. You can also keep toys and other things.
Unlike high sleepers, mid sleepers have stairs instead of a ladder. These steps make it easier for kids to climb up and out of the bed. This bed is safer than the high-sleeper.

Safety rails on the wall-side of the bed
There are a variety of options when you're looking to buy a new mattress. One of these is the wall-side safety rail. This security rail is an essential feature for bunk beds and cabin beds. By using the correct type of guardrail can ensure your children are safe while they sleep.
The bed may be high up, but a guardrail will prevent them from hitting the ground on accident. It does not require any tools. A latch that locks is the key.
The US Consumer Product Safety Commission established strict requirements for American-made bunk beds in 2000. This is why it is always best to buy one from a trusted manufacturer. Additionally you should inspect your bunk beds at least once per month to ensure they're in good condition.

Storage space under the bed
Underbed storage is an excellent way to save space in the bedroom. It's actually one of the best methods to store things without cluttering the bedroom.
There are a variety of options for under-bed storage. The most important thing is to choose the right containers. Choose something that has an easy glide and couple of openings to allow for easy access. Long low-profile plastic containers are suggested. You could also reuse old drawers from dressers.
Underbed storage can be a useful tool when you need a place to store a spare set of clothes. A suitcase can work, too.
It's also possible to build an easy storage box out of cardboard. You can even decorate it with paint and tape. You can also put it on wheels.
